MIC4421YN Description

MIC4421YN Description

The MIC4421YN, manufactured by Microchip Technology, is a high-performance, low-side gate driver IC designed for driving MOSFETs and IGBTs in various applications. This device features a single channel, inverting input type, and is available in an 8-pin DIP package. With a supply voltage range of 4.5V to 18V and a peak output current of 9A, the MIC4421YN is well-suited for demanding applications requiring high efficiency and reliability.

MIC4421YN Features

  • Inverting Input Type: The MIC4421YN features an inverting input type, allowing for easy integration into existing systems and simplifying the design process.
  • Wide Supply Voltage Range: With a supply voltage range of 4.5V to 18V, the MIC4421YN can be used in a variety of applications with different power requirements.
  • High Peak Output Current: The device can source and sink up to 9A, making it suitable for driving large MOSFETs and IGBTs in high-current applications.
  • Fast Rise/Fall Times: The MIC4421YN boasts typical rise and fall times of 20ns and 24ns, respectively, ensuring fast switching and reduced switching losses.
  • Logic Voltage Levels: The device operates with logic voltage levels of 0.8V (VIL) and 2.4V (VIH), ensuring compatibility with various microcontrollers and logic ICs.
  • RoHS Compliance: The MIC4421YN is compliant with RoHS3 standards, making it suitable for use in environmentally friendly applications.
  • Moisture Sensitivity Level (MSL) 1: With an MSL of 1, the device is not sensitive to moisture, allowing for easier handling and storage.
